Wooden gutter replacement services involve removing old, worn, or damaged wooden gutters and installing new ones to ensure proper water management around a property. This process typically includes assessing the existing gutter system, carefully removing the deteriorated wood, and installing durable, weather-resistant replacement gutters. These services may also include sealing joints, attaching new brackets, and ensuring that the new gutters are properly aligned to direct rainwater effectively away from the building’s foundation and walls. Experienced local contractors can handle the entire replacement process, helping homeowners maintain the structural integrity and appearance of their homes.
This service is especially valuable for addressing common problems associated with aging or damaged wooden gutters. Over time, wood can rot, warp, or develop leaks, leading to water damage on the exterior and interior of a property. Faulty gutters can also cause water to spill over, pooling around the foundation, which may result in basement flooding or foundation issues. Replacing wooden gutters with new, properly installed systems can prevent these problems, protect the property’s structural integrity, and reduce the need for costly repairs down the line.

The overview below groups typical Wooden Gutter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Irmo, SC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gutter repairs or replacements in Irmo, SC,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ering tasks like patching or replacing sections of gutters.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this spectrum unless additional work is needed.
Full Gutter Replacement - Replacing an entire gutter system usually costs between $1,500 and $3,500 for most homes in the area. Larger, more complex projects or homes with extensive gutter systems can push costs above $4,000, though these are less common.
Materials and Custom Work - The choice of materials, such as seamless or copper gutters, can influence costs, with typical prices ranging from $3 to $10 per linear foot. Custom features or premium materials tend to increase the overall price, but most projects stay within standard material ranges.
Complex or Large-Scale Jobs - Larger or more intricate gutter projects, including multi-story homes or extensive landscaping, can reach $5,000 or more. While these are less frequent, local contractors can provide estimates based on the specific scope of work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ing wooden gutters? Replacing wooden gutters can improve the durability and appearance of a home's exterior, helping to prevent water damage and leaks caused by rotting or damaged wood.
How do local contractors handle wooden gutter replacement? Local service providers typically remove the old wooden gutters, inspect the area for any underlying issues, and install new gutters made from durable materials suited to the home's needs.
What materials are used as alternatives to wood for gutters? Common alternatives include vinyl, aluminum, and steel, which offer increased longevity and require less maintenance compared to traditional wood gutters.
Can wooden gutter replacement improve a property's curb appeal? Yes, installing new gutters can enhance the overall look of a home by providing a clean, finished appearance and complementing the architectural style.
What should be considered when choosing a contractor for gutter replacement? It's important to select local contractors with experience in gutter installation, good reputation, and the ability to recommend suitable materials for specific home requirements.
